Borderlands 2’s Mechromancer Class Gets Her Own Trailer

October 15, 2012 by Alex Co

Gaige the Mechromancer gets her own trailer for Borderlands 2.

Finished Borderlands 2 already? While you're waiting for the first expansion — Captain Scarlett and Her Pirate's Booty — to drop, why not give the Mechromancer class a go? 

In this latest trailer released by Gearbox, we get to see Gaige tear shit up and see her abilities, too.

Gaige's main skill is deploying a giant killer robot named D347-TP or more commonly known as Death Trap. This killer bot can be a tank,  draw enemy fire away from the Mechromancer or even supply Gaige and her buddies with ammo and supplies, 

The Mechromancer class is the first DLC available for the game and will cost you 800 MS Points or about $9.99 in real world currency. For those who pre-ordered the game, the class is, of course, free for you.
